Transaction 71c4e334907694e9fa5516ee08ee5dbfcb5913306a710666001170516a2ceac2

1 Input
2 Outputs
  • 71c4e334907694e9fa5516ee08ee5dbfcb5913306a710666001170516a2ceac2:0
  • value  2380000
    address  1AfZuPMmkpQxHHF86Cnd5JBbDhYDMT21JZ
  • 71c4e334907694e9fa5516ee08ee5dbfcb5913306a710666001170516a2ceac2:1
  • value  184912
    address  1926UzaqiUNv6grtNxZMQ2BFC8DFD1cBMV